Shop Drawings
Contractors produce shop drawings to show the detail of the fabrication of specific components.
What Are Shop Drawings?
Shop drawings are detailed drawings that illustrate the fabrication and installation details of specific components in a construction project. These drawings provide clear guidance on dimensions, materials, and assembly methods, ensuring that all parties involved understand how to execute the design. Shop drawings are essential for maintaining quality control and ensuring that components fit properly within the overall project.
